  • Publication number: 20240176184
    Abstract: A digital display screen having an image displaying element and a backlighting device configured to backlight the image displaying element. The backlighting device defines a plurality of lighting zones, each lighting zone comprising one light source controllable to adjust the lighting intensity generated by the lighting zone. The lighting zones include at least one first lighting zone defining a first lighting surface having a first area and at least one second lighting zone defining a second lighting surface having a second area, the second area being strictly smaller than the first area.

  • Publication number: 20240112642
    Abstract: A system having an extended display surface that includes a main display surface, associated with at least one screen, and at least one peripheral display surface, associated with a peripheral display element, extending around at least part of the main display surface, and one or more backlighting units configured to illuminate these display surfaces. After receiving a plurality of digital images each represented by an image data array, the system performs an extraction from the image data array, of a main image data array of dimensions equal to the dimensions of the screen, and an extraction or generation of at least one complementary image data subarray, and a control of displaying the main image data array on the screen and controlling the backlighting units to perform a display of each complementary image data subarray on the corresponding peripheral display element.

  • Patent number: 11721248
    Abstract: A trim element having an outer surface that is at least partially translucent, the outer surface defining a main display surface and a peripheral display surface, the peripheral display surface extending around at least a portion of the main display surface, a screen of a display device extending opposite the main display surface. The trim member includes an illumination device having a luminous sheet extending opposite the main display surface and the peripheral display surface so as to emit at least a first luminous signal onto the screen and at least a second luminous signal illuminating at least a portion of the peripheral display surface when the luminous sheet is activated.

  • Patent number: 11721249
    Abstract: A trim element having a display area defined by a display device, and an edge piece that includes a peripheral area extending around at least part of the display area, the peripheral area being at least partly translucent, the display area and the peripheral area forming at least a part of an outer surface of the trim element. The trim element further includes an illumination device arranged to illuminate the display device to display images on the display area. The illumination device has a luminous sheet extending at least facing the display area and the peripheral area of the edge piece.

  • Publication number: 20220179137
    Abstract: Disclosed is a reflective diffraction grating including at least one intermediate metal layer arranged between the external reflective layer and a surface of the substrate including the grating lines, the external reflective layer being consisted of a first metal and the intermediate metal layer being consisted of another metal, the other metal having a higher electron-phonon coupling coefficient than the electron-phonon coupling coefficient of the first metal or metal alloy, the external reflective layer having a thickness in a range having a lower limit determined by a reflection coefficient of the first metal and an upper limit determined by a thermal diffusion length of the first metal, and the intermediate metal layer having another thickness greater than a minimum value in such a way as to increase the high peak power ultrashort pulse light flux resistance of the reflective diffraction grating.

  • Publication number: 20150016708
    Abstract: A method of characterizing a pattern includes determining an image of the contour of the pattern to be characterized with an imagining instrumentation; processing the image, the processing including determining a plurality of points located along the contour and sampled according to a given sampling interval; for each point, identifying a point located on a reference contour and corresponding to the same sampling interval number and determining a dimensionless intermediate coefficient representative of the deviation between the point and the corresponding point on the reference contour; determining a final dimensionless coefficient on the basis of the set of intermediate coefficients corresponding to the plurality of points, the final coefficient being representative of the deviation between the contour of the pattern to be characterized and the reference contour.
